What Are Robot Hoover and Mop Systems?

Robot hoover and mop systems are autonomous cleaning devices created to maintain the tidiness of floors in homes and offices. These robots are equipped with advanced sensing units, mapping technology, and AI algorithms that enable them to browse through rooms, recognize dirt and challenges, and tidy efficiently without human intervention. The hoover part is accountable for vacuuming dust, dirt, and debris, while the mop part is charged with damp cleaning and polishing tough surfaces.

Key Features and Functions

  1. Autonomous Navigation

    • Mapping and Planning: Modern robot hoover and mop systems use LiDAR (Light Detection and Ranging) or visual navigation systems to create a map of the environment. This allows them to plan effective cleaning routes and avoid obstacles.
    • Smart Obstacle Detection: Advanced sensors assist the robot detect and navigate around furnishings, pets, and other obstacles, ensuring that it doesn't get stuck or trigger damage.
  2. Multi-Surface Cleaning

    • Adaptability: These robotics can clean up a range of surface areas, consisting of wood, tile, and carpet. Some models are even designed to shift perfectly between various types of flooring.
    • Adjustable Water Flow: For the mopping function, adjustable water flow settings make sure that the best automatic vacuum amount of wetness is used on various surfaces to avoid water damage.
  3. Adjustable Cleaning Schedules

    • Timed Cleaning: Users can set specific times for the robot to begin cleaning, enabling a consistent and foreseeable cleaning schedule.
    • Push-button control: Most robotics can be controlled via a smartphone app, enabling users to start, stop, or schedule cleaning sessions from anywhere.
  4. Effective Dirt and Dust Removal

    • Top quality Filters: Many designs include HEPA filters that catch great dust and allergens, making them ideal for homes with allergic reactions.
    • Strong Suction: Powerful motors supply strong suction to raise and remove embedded dirt and debris from floorings.
  5. Maintenance and Convenience

    • Self-Emptying Bins: Some innovative models include self-emptying bins, lowering the requirement for frequent manual upkeep.
    • Auto-Return to Charging Station: When the battery is low, the robot automatically returns to its charging station, ensuring it is constantly ready for the next cleaning session.
  6. Combination with Smart Home Devices

    • Voice Control: Compatibility with smart home assistants like Amazon Alexa and Google Assistant permits voice-activated cleaning.
    • Home Security: Some designs can be equipped with cams and motion sensors, functioning as security gadgets while they clean up.

Possible Drawbacks

  1. Expense

    • Initial Investment: While the long-term cost savings on manual cleaning appear, the upfront cost of a robot hoover and mop (Full Record) system can be significant.
  2. Maintenance

    • Routine Cleaning: The brushes, filters, and mopping fabrics require to be cleaned routinely to make sure optimum performance.
    • Battery Life: Like all battery-operated gadgets, the robot's battery requires regular charging and replacement.
  3. Restricted Cleaning Capabilities

    • Stairs and High Surfaces: Most robotics are not created to tidy stairs or high surface areas like counter tops.
    • Heavy Dirt and Messes: For severe dirt and spills, manual cleaning might still be necessary.

Frequently asked questions

Q: How often should I clean my robot mop hoover and mop?

  • A: It's recommended to clean up the brushes, filters, and mopping cloths after every 3-5 cleaning sessions to guarantee optimal efficiency.

Q: Can these robotics tidy stairs?

  • A: No, most robot hoover and mop systems are created to tidy flat surface areas and can not navigate stairs.

Q: Are they appropriate for homes with family pets?

  • A: Yes, lots of designs are geared up with pet hair cleaning functions and can handle the extra dirt and hair that family pets bring into the home.

Q: How long do the batteries last?

  • A: Battery life differs by model, however most robotics can clean for 90-120 minutes before needing a recharge.

Q: Can I control the robot with my voice?

  • A: Yes, lots of models work with smart home assistants like Amazon Alexa and Google Assistant, enabling voice-activated control.
